The Rise of Original Indian Content on Netflix

When Netflix launched in India, it initially focused on its international library. However, the platform quickly recognized the immense appetite for local stories. The turning point was the release of ‘Sacred Games’ in 2018, India’s first Netflix Original series. Its massive success proved that there was a huge audience for well-made, mature Indian content. Since then, Netflix has invested heavily in creating a diverse slate of original series, collaborating with some of the country’s best writers, directors, and actors. Sacred Games (2 Seasons)

Genre: Crime Thriller

The one that started it all. Based on Vikram Chandra’s novel, this gritty series follows a cynical Mumbai cop (Saif Ali Khan) and a powerful gangster (Nawazuddin Siddiqui) in a race against time to save the city. With its complex narrative, unforgettable characters, and iconic dialogues, ‘Sacred Games’ set a new benchmark for Indian television.

Delhi Crime (2 Seasons)

Genre: Police Procedural Drama

This hard-hitting series is a fictionalized depiction of real-life criminal cases investigated by the Delhi Police. The first season, based on the 2012 Delhi gang rape case, won an International Emmy for Best Drama Series, a first for India. Led by a powerful performance from Shefali Shah, the show is a masterclass in suspenseful and sensitive storytelling.

Kota Factory (3 Seasons)

Genre: Coming-of-Age Drama

Shot entirely in black and white, ‘Kota Factory’ offers a realistic and heartfelt look at the lives of students in Kota, the hub of IIT entrance exam coaching. The series beautifully captures the pressure, friendships, and aspirations of its young protagonists, striking a chord with students and parents across India.

Jamtara – Sabka Number Ayega (2 Seasons)

Genre: Crime Drama

Inspired by true events, ‘Jamtara’ delves into the world of phishing scams run by a group of young men in a small village in Jharkhand. It’s a gripping and cautionary tale about ambition, greed, and the dark side of the digital revolution in India.

Masaba Masaba (2 Seasons)

Genre: Biographical Comedy-Drama

This fun and breezy series offers a semi-fictionalized look at the lives of fashion designer Masaba Gupta and her mother, veteran actress Neena Gupta, who play themselves. It’s a witty, heartwarming, and refreshingly honest take on fame, family, and finding your own path.

Kohrra (1 Season)

Genre: Crime Thriller / Mystery

A critically acclaimed series that goes beyond a simple murder mystery. When a bridegroom is found dead just before his wedding in rural Punjab, two cops must unravel a case that delves deep into family secrets, dysfunctional relationships, and the dark underbelly of society. It’s a slow-burn thriller praised for its atmospheric storytelling and powerful performances.

What makes Indian web series different from TV soaps?

Indian web series on platforms like Netflix differ from traditional TV soaps in several key ways. They typically have a finite number of episodes per season, allowing for tighter, more focused storytelling. They cater to a more mature audience, often exploring complex themes, and are not bound by the same censorship rules, allowing for more realistic language and situations.

Do I need a specific Netflix plan to watch Indian web series?

No, all Indian web series on Netflix are available on all subscription plans, from the Mobile-only plan to the Premium plan. The plan you choose only affects the video quality and the number of screens you can watch on simultaneously.

Are these shows suitable for family viewing?

It varies from show to show. Many Indian web series on Netflix are intended for a mature audience and carry ratings like 16+ or 18+ due to violence, strong language, or adult themes. Always check the age rating and content warnings before watching with family or children.

Which Indian web series has won international awards?

‘Delhi Crime’ (Season 1) holds the prestigious distinction of being the first Indian series to win an International Emmy Award for Best Drama Series in 2020. Additionally, actors and technicians from various other series have received nominations and awards at other international festivals.
